    RuPaul’s Drag Race UK: A Platform for Stardom

    When The Vivienne won the first season of “RuPaul’s Drag Race UK” in 2019, it not only secured her a significant place in the global drag scene but also helped raise awareness of drag culture in the UK. Her success on the show came after years of perfecting her drag persona and carving out a niche for herself in the competitive and often challenging drag industry. Her victory on “Drag Race UK” cemented her status as one of the UK’s most beloved queens and propelled her career to new heights.

    The Vivienne’s Career Post-Drag Race

    Following her victory on “Drag Race UK,” The Vivienne went on to participate in various other television programs. She was a standout contestant on the UK’s version of “Dancing on Ice” in 2023, which showcased her versatility beyond the drag scene. Her success on the ice made her a household name and further solidified her presence in the public eye.

    In addition to her television career, The Vivienne expanded her work into live performances. She starred in the West End’s production of “The Wizard of Oz” in 2024, where she portrayed the Wicked Witch of the West, a role that received rave reviews for its comedic timing and powerful presence.

    What Has Been Revealed So Far?

    At the time of writing, much of the information regarding The Vivienne’s passing remains under investigation. The Cheshire Coroner’s Court opened an inquest to examine the details surrounding her death, and updates on the investigation will be provided during the scheduled hearing in June 2025. For many, the cause of her death remains unclear, and fans eagerly await answers, while continuing to honor her life and legacy.
